A mountain in the Catskills of New York, around two and a half hours from New York City, and traditionally the quieter alternative to Hunter across the valley.
The terrain is a good spread with thorough grooming and extensive snowmaking, and the mountain suits families and improvers well. It has moved towards a membership model in recent years with limited public access, so check what is available before planning a trip.
Windham village below is a small Catskills settlement, and the surrounding forest preserve is protected by the state constitution, which keeps the area undeveloped.
